I have sw motech kobra hand protectors on my GS adventure 09

I'm having a nightmare connecting up the Led..... I know I need a resistor to trick the can bus and When I look on the sw motech website there's 2 choices

1 for 21 watt indicators and 1 for 10 watt indicators so ive ordered the 10 watt version but I've just checked the indicators I have and there 5 watt Led not 10 or 21 watt?

I'm now concerned the resisters I'm getting wont trick my can bus.

Anybody have any experience with this?

Sw motech site says r1200 gsa 04-LC for the 10 watt version but the 04 model didn't have Led's on it did it?

Hi, sounds a bit of a mix up somewhere, try wiring with what you have ordered before binning them, I'm pretty sure they'll work ok. Low current draw so the canbus may assume they're within limits anyway.
 
Hi, sounds a bit of a mix up somewhere, try wiring with what you have ordered before binning them, I'm pretty sure they'll work ok. Low current draw so the canbus may assume they're within limits anyway.

Thanks for the reply Phil but im pleased to say its now sorted don't even need resistors :-)

I assumed brown and blue were brown + blue -. On a bmw its the other way round which is crazy so Initially I had reverse polarity

I just hooked them up at first on there own and they worked blinking fast with a lampf error which is what I expected but was just glad to see them lit.

Then I hooked them up with the original blinkers and because there only 1w the canbus seems happy no errors and both blinking away happy.

This is how I wanted them to work with front indicators on the hand guards and in the stock position so its worked out sweet.
